Resumo: | Background: Cystoid macular edema (CME) due to Irvine-Gass syndrome (IGS) is one of the common causes of painless visual impairment post-cataract extraction. The treatment of recurrent cases remains unstandardized. Objective: To evaluate the effectiveness and safety of fluocinolone acetonide intravitreal implant (0.2 µg/day; ILUVIEN®) in the off-label treatment of recurrent CME due to IGS. Methods: Retrospective 36-month case series in the Ophthalmology Department of Centro Hospitalar Universitário do Porto, Portugal. Consecutive eyes of patients with recurrent cystoid macular edema due to Irvine-Gass syndrome who underwent a single intravitreal injection of fluocinolone acetonide intravitreal implant were included. Best-corrected visual acuity (logMAR), central macular thickness (µm) and safety (intraocular pressure, mmHg) at baseline and at 6, 12, 24 and 36 months post-administration of the fluocinolone acetonide intravitreal implant were recorded. Results: Five eyes from three patients were included. The duration of cystoid macular edema was 67.8±25.9 months and all five eyes received more than 2 intravitreal injections of a corticosteroid (triamcinolone and/or dexamethasone implant) prior to fluocinolone acetonide intravitreal implantation. At baseline (median - interquartile range), best-corrected visual acuity was 0.3-0.3; central macular thickness was 492.0-38.0; and intraocular pressure was 16.0-0. By Month 36, best-corrected visual acuity was 0.4 -0.3; central macular thickness was reduced to 369.0-324.0 and intraocular pressure was 17.0-3.0. Four of five eyes had increased intraocular pressure and were managed with intraocular pressure-lowering eye drops. Conclusion: We report improved functional and anatomical outcomes after treatment with fluocinolone acetonide intravitreal implant, indicating its use as a therapeutic alternative in recurrent cases of cystoid macular edema due to Irvine-Gass syndrome. Additionally, in eyes with suboptimal response to intravitreal therapies, fluocinolone acetonide intravitreal implant may provide longer recurrence-free periods with reduced treatment burden. |
